SD25B/0273 is a planning application for permission and retention at 16, Drumcairn Green, Fettercairn,, Dublin 24, D24 P2T4, received by South Dublin County Council on 15 May 2025 and first seen by Planning Register on 11 Sept 2026. The application describes: Retention permission for ground floor front porch with pitched roof over, canopy over front window & stone clad finish to ground floor front facade. planning permission for chimney for removal from roof & attic level. Attic conversion to habitable room & dormer roof window on rear slope of roof at attic level. The council issued a split decision on 9 Jul 2025 (Grant Permission & Refuse Retention). The five-week observation window closed on 19 Jun 2025. The site is zoned R2 — existing residential under the South Dublin County Council development plan. Within 500 m there are 13 other decided applications in the last five years and 2 appeals.

Zoning at the site
RES: To protect and/or improve residential amenity
An established residential area. The objective is to protect existing residential amenity as well as to provide housing — which is the objective a neighbour's objection to an overbearing extension is usually argued under.
